15 Saudi-bound passengers held at airport
Immigration police yesterday arrested 15 Saudi-bound passengers at the Shahjalal International Airport on charge of using forged passports.
Later, the arrestees were handed over to airport police station.
Immigration police said the 15 were arrested as they were trying to go to Saudi Arabia using others' passports by replacing photos.
They were scheduled to leave the country by a GMG Airlines flight early yesterday.
The police also filed a case against 32 people, including the 15, in this connection.
The arrestees are Enamul Haque, Jahir Ahmed, Monjur, Naser Hossain, Imran, Sazzadur Rahman, Dhada Miah, Kalimullah, Kamal Hossain, Hasan, Rashed, Rezaul Karim, Masud Rana, Anwar Hossain and Abul Bashar.
